可解释性机器学习

可解释性机器学习是指通过一定的技术手段,使得机器学习模型的输出结果可以被解释和理解。下面是可解释性机器学习的代码实现步骤:

1. 数据预处理:首先需要对数据进行预处理,包括数据清洗、特征选择和特征工程等步骤,以便为后续的模型训练做好准备。

2. 模型选择:选择适合问题的机器学习模型,如决策树、逻辑回归、支持向量机等,这些模型具有较好的可解释性。

3. 模型训练:使用训练数据对模型进行训练,以得到一个较好的模型。

4. 模型解释:对训练好的模型进行解释,可以使用一些可解释性技术,如局部可解释性、全局可解释性、特征重要性等。

5. 可视化展示:将模型解释结果进行可视化展示,以便用户更好地理解模型的输出结果。

6. 模型优化:根据模型解释结果,对模型进行优化,以提高模型的性能和可解释性。

7. 模型应用:将优化后的模型应用到实际问题中,以得到更好的结果。

总之,可解释性机器学习的代码实现步骤主要包括数据预处理、模型选择、模型训练、模型解释、可视化展示、模型优化和模型应用等步骤。通过这些步骤,可以得到一个具有较好可解释性的机器学习模型,从而更好地应用于实际问题中。

Related Posts

  • 解决AttributeError: ‘Upsample‘对象没有‘recompute_scale_factor‘属性的真实方法
  • 改进YOLOV8,增加EIoU、SIoU、AlphaIoU、FocalEIoU和Wise-IoU
  • 谈论智能汽车——逐步指导汽车运行(电磁学部分)
  • 十三篇机器学习实战教程汇总
  • 如何用Python编写图像识别程序
  • 深入学习Python——探索人工智能视觉识别
  • 介绍Onnx及其应用
  • 部署大型语言模型 ChatGLM 的本地化方案
  • 编写Matlab代码实现DBSCAN算法,并在每行代码中提供详细注释
  • 使用Python中的speech_recognition库将音频文件转换为文本
  • 利用Matlab进行数学建模中的相关性分析
  • “PyTorch实现SENet算法,附有详细注释”
  • 如何将Python中训练好的模型存储以备后续使用或继续训练
  • 解析Deformable Conv原理并使用torch实现
  • Windows安装CUDA和cuDNN的详细指南
  • Pytorch的GPU版本安装过程(最详细的教程)